Description

Nestled within a quiet cul-de-sac in one of Paisley’s most desirable residential developments, this distinctive split-level home offers exceptional space, privacy, and flexibility — ideal for growing families or those seeking versatile living arrangements.

Beautifully set amid mature woodland, the property enjoys a tranquil setting while remaining close to local schools, shops, and excellent transport links. With Paisley recently voted Scotland’s Town of the Year, residents benefit from a thriving local community, a rich cultural heritage, and easy access to both Glasgow city centre and the scenic landscapes of Renfrewshire.

Arranged over four levels — ground, lower ground, first, and second floors — the home features seven well-proportioned apartments that can be configured to suit a variety of lifestyles. Currently used as five bedrooms and two public rooms, the layout provides ample space for family life, home working, or entertaining.

Gardens & Exterior

The property occupies a substantial plot with gardens to the front, side, and rear. Lawned areas sit to either side of the house, while the rear garden is bordered by attractive woodland, offering privacy and a peaceful outlook. A timber deck and paved patio create ideal outdoor entertaining spaces.

To the front, there is a large driveway providing generous off-street parking, along with an integral garage for additional storage or vehicle space.
